Mycenaean stirrup jar

1340-1180 BC

MArTA - Museo Archeologico Nazionale di Taranto

MArTA - Museo Archeologico Nazionale di Taranto
Taranto, Italy

Stirrup jar decorated with geometric and stylised floral motifs on the shoulder. Mycenaean pottery, made of purified clay using a potter’s wheel, was imported from the mid 2nd millennium BC onwards by various settlements in the Gulf of Taranto, including Saturo-Porto Perone on the coast to the south-east of the city.

  • Title: Mycenaean stirrup jar
  • Date Created: 1340-1180 BC
  • Location Created: Leporano (TA), Porto Perone, Capanna C, 1958
  • Physical Dimensions: 15 cm (height)
  • Medium: Ceramic
  • Room: Room II, showcase 11, 2.1
